"I am 74 years old, a retired electronics engineer, and a serious photographer since 1944. When I was 15, in Oakland, California I traded my Lionel train set for a Zeiss Ikon 9x12cm plate camera. I've been at it ever since. I have owned and used many cameras, from Minox to 8x10, but always came back to hand held 35mm and medium format cameras as offering the spontaneity I feel is the very essence of photography. I admit I have done my share of Ansel Adams imitations, but I believe that a Cartier-Bresson photograph printed on a paper towel would be a more important piece of work than 99% of Ansel's "Cosmic Postcards". So sue me!"
